Design of Medicine Refrigeration for Rural and Flood Affected Areas- Fast Chilling Solar Based Refrigerator with Dual Mode Battery Charging to Preserve Antitoxin for Treatment

P. Vijaya Kumari


Abstract: For the last few centuries, fossil fuel has been considered and utilized as the main source of energy. However; the negative impacts of burning fossil fuel on the environment have forced the energy research continuity to seriously consider renewable sources of energy. Solar energy, in particular, has been the main focus in this regard because it is a source of clean energy and naturally available. Solar energy applications include solar photovoltaic and solar thermal. Solar thermal systems are used to power absorption refrigeration and air-conditioning systems. In Today?s world global warming is being increasing year by year. There are many reasons like pollution, deforestation, water contamination, etc...In coming years the major problem before us is depletion of ozone layer which is caused by the release of CFC?s. Some of the equipment which cause this effect are refrigerators and A/C?s. Here I am designing a mini solar based refrigerator for preserving injections, vaccines & Medicines to the remote areas where power supply is not possible which is cheaper as well as eco-friendly. Here I am using Micro controller (AT89S52) allows dynamic and faster control. Liquid crystal display (LCD) makes the system user-friendly. In this project Iam using solar panels for charging a Lead Acid Battery (12V, 1.2 Amp hrs), a pelteir thermoelectric device when connected to battery generates cool effect and hot effects depending on the mode required by the user. Since I am using this fridge for only cool mode, a peltier thermoelectric device is connected to the battery to generate cooling effect. I need to display the voltage for that I am using ADC0808 which is given to the controller. For this ADC Iam giving a clock pulses through 555 timer to perform its operation. This project uses regulated 5V; 500mA power supply. A 7805 three terminal voltage regulator is used for voltage regulation. Bridge type full wave rectifier is used to rectify the ac output of secondary of 230/12V step down transformer.
